Troubleshooting Common Amibroker Data Feed Issues
Encountering problems with your Amibroker data can be frustrating . Often, these hiccups stem from relatively simple resolution. First, verify your link to the feed server; a short network interruption is a frequent culprit. Next, be certain the encoding—such as CSV —is correctly configured within Amibroker's preferences . Also, examine the time layout; mismatched timestamps can cause discrepancies . Finally, remember that Amibroker’s system might require a reboot to fully apply changes or clear saved click here data .
Optimizing Amibroker Data Performance for Faster Analysis
To gain maximum speed in your Amibroker analysis, focusing on data management is essential. Frequently extensive datasets can noticeably hinder backtesting and live charting. Therefore, applying techniques such as consistently emptying cache files, fine-tuning data location paths, and verifying the integrity of your data files can substantially boost overall speed. Consider also changing data to a efficient structure if applicable to your investment strategy.
